Assuming 650 km/hr is the air speed:
{{{Ground speed = sqrt(650^2 + 35^2)}}}
=~ 650.94 km/hr
or ~ 651 km/hr
---------------
Its ground track is 270º + arctan(35/650)
=~ 273.1º
You asked for velocity.  Velocity is a vector with components of speed and direction.
